The era of the British Music Invasion comes alive in "ModRock," a new musical, which is having its world premiere engagement beginning Wednesday, June 19 (press opening Sunday June 23 at 5pm) at the El Portal Theatre. "ModRock" is set in the vibrant, swinging London of the mid 1960's - a time when styles and cultures clashed, the British bands ruled the pop charts and all fashion trends emerged out of Carnaby Street. "ModRock" tells a timeless story of star-crossed lovers from the rival "Mod" and "Rocker" factions through 20 classic songs from the era including "We Gotta Get Out of this Place," "For Your Love," "Tired of Waiting," "Bus Stop," "Don't Let Me Be Misunderstood," "Sunny Afternoon," "Time of the Season," "Downtown," "I Can't Explain," "Dedicated Follower of Fashion," "You Don't Have to Say You Love Me," "(There's) Always Something There to Remind Me," "A Summer Song," "You've Got Your Troubles," "I'm A Man," "Where Are They Now," "I Only Want To Be With You," "Cool Jerk," "There's A Kind of Hush," and "Don't Let the Sun Catch You Crying". "ModRock" was created and has book by Hagan Thomas-Jones and features a young cast of 12; many already have significant Broadway, national tour and television credits. The ensemble cast includes Melinda Porto (The Bend in the Road Pasadena Playhouse, Miss Saigon McCoy-Rigby Entertainment) as Kate and Steven Good (Prometheus Bound, Once workshop, Ajax at American Repertory Theatre) as Adam - the star-crossed lovers - as well as Harley Jay (Miss Saigon national tour, Mark in RENT Broadway and national tour), Michael Hawley, Jade Tailor (True Blood, Vegas), Emily Morris (The Suite Life of Zach and Cody) and AdriAnna Rose Lyons (Rock of Ages Las Vegas Company) as the Rockers.Photo Credit: Chelsea Coleman
